A Norwegian cruise liner heading to the Caribbean turned into the Love Boat for Gary Graffagnino, 43, and Kaylee Brunner, 29, who had their first date on the ship during a group vacation of mutual friends. The New York natives (who now live in Aliso Viejo) tied the knot in April at Dana Point’s St. Regis Monarch Beach, a true California treat for their 65 guests, many of whom flew in from the East Coast.
“I knew I wanted an outdoor venue with a beautiful backdrop,” Kaylee says. Both the bride and groom love the color purple, so using the hue to personalize their day was an easy choice.
Metallic details made the event shine, especially when it came to this delicious three-tiered stunner by Simply Sweet Cakery.
“We wanted an elegant, romantic, and beautiful wedding,” says Kaylee. “The Monarch Beach Resort definitely fit the bill!”
